Understanding Alpine Stream Environments
Mountain streams present unique fishing conditions unlike lowland rivers. The water flows cold, clear, and fast over rocky substrates. Additionally, these streams experience dramatic temperature fluctuations between morning and afternoon hours.
Trout in alpine environments grow selective due to limited food availability. They scrutinize every potential meal before committing to a strike. Therefore, your hopper presentation must appear natural and convincing in crystal-clear water.
Elevation affects insect populations significantly. Higher streams feature smaller grasshopper species adapted to harsh mountain climates. However, lower alpine zones host larger terrestrial insects that provide substantial meals for hungry trout.
Why Hopper Patterns Work in Mountain Waters
Grasshoppers become clumsy near water edges during warm summer days. Wind gusts blow them onto stream surfaces regularly. Consequently, trout learn to watch for these protein-rich meals during peak terrestrial season.
The visual nature of hopper fishing adds excitement to mountain angling. You can watch trout rise explosively to surface flies in clear water. Moreover, hopper patterns float well enough to navigate turbulent pocket water effectively.
Late summer brings peak hopper activity at elevations between 7,000 and 11,000 feet. This timing coincides with maximum grasshopper populations in adjacent meadows. Therefore, planning trips during August and September typically yields best results.
Selecting the Right Size for Alpine Conditions
Size selection directly impacts your success with selective mountain trout. Start with size 10 to 12 hoppers as versatile options for most alpine streams. These sizes match prevalent grasshopper species at moderate elevations.
Early season fishing demands smaller patterns. Size 14 hoppers imitate newly hatched grasshoppers during June and early July. Additionally, smaller sizes work better in narrow headwater streams with cautious trout.
Mid to late summer allows larger hopper patterns. Size 8 to 10 flies match mature grasshoppers found along stream corridors. However, avoid oversized patterns that appear unnatural in smaller alpine waters.
Observe stream banks for actual grasshopper activity before selecting sizes. Match your fly to insects you see near the water. Therefore, carrying multiple sizes provides flexibility throughout the fishing day.
Color Choices for Clear Water Visibility
Natural coloration proves critical in transparent alpine streams. Tan, yellow, and olive tones match most mountain grasshopper species effectively. These earthy colors appear realistic to trout viewing flies from below.
Lighter tan patterns work well during bright midday conditions. The contrast against sky helps trout locate flies quickly. Conversely, darker olive hoppers succeed in shaded water or during overcast weather.
Some anglers prefer slight color variations for better personal visibility. Adding small amounts of orange or pink foam helps track flies in broken water. However, keep these visibility aids subtle to avoid spooking educated trout.

Regional insect colors vary between mountain ranges. Western grasshoppers often display more yellow pigmentation. Eastern mountain species tend toward brown and olive shades. Consequently, researching local insects improves pattern selection.
Foam vs Traditional Materials
Modern foam hoppers dominate alpine fishing for good reasons. Foam bodies provide superior buoyancy in fast, turbulent water. Additionally, these patterns remain floating after catching multiple fish without requiring extensive drying.
Traditional deer hair hoppers offer realistic appearance and excellent floatation when fresh. However, they absorb water gradually and lose effectiveness throughout the day. Moreover, deer hair patterns deteriorate quickly against rocky stream bottoms.
Foam construction creates durable flies that withstand aggressive strikes and rough handling. A single quality foam hopper can catch dozens of trout. Therefore, foam patterns prove more economical for extensive alpine fishing trips.
Some hybrid patterns combine foam bodies with natural material legs and wings. These flies balance durability with realistic movement. However, purely synthetic patterns often perform equally well while requiring less maintenance.

Buoyancy Requirements in Fast Water
Alpine streams flow swiftly over boulder-strewn channels. Your hopper must ride high through choppy riffles and pocket water. Extended foam bodies keep flies visible and floating in challenging conditions.
High-floating patterns allow longer drift times through productive feeding lanes. Trout have more opportunity to spot and intercept well-presented flies. Additionally, visible flies help anglers detect subtle strikes in turbulent water.
Parachute hackle configurations improve stability in complex currents. The hackle creates a wide footprint that resists spinning and dragging. Therefore, parachute-style hoppers track straighter through difficult water types.
Under-body construction affects riding position in current. Rear-weighted patterns sit lower, mimicking struggling insects. Conversely, evenly distributed foam creates high-riding profiles better suited for shallow alpine runs.
Leg and Wing Configurations
Rubber legs add crucial lifelike movement to hopper patterns. These flexible appendages wiggle enticingly in current, triggering predatory responses. Knotted legs provide the most realistic action while maintaining durability through multiple fish.
Leg placement significantly impacts fly appearance and functionality. Forward-swept legs suggest grasshoppers preparing to jump from the water surface. This vulnerable posture encourages aggressive strikes from opportunistic trout.
Wing materials range from natural elk hair to synthetic fibers. Elk hair creates authentic silhouettes but loses shape when waterlogged. Synthetic wings maintain profile and buoyancy throughout extended fishing sessions without deterioration.
Some patterns feature folded foam wings for enhanced visibility and floatation. These wings help anglers track flies in broken water while maintaining realistic profiles. Moreover, foam wings never collapse or require drying between casts.
Profile and Silhouette Importance
Trout view hoppers from below against bright sky backgrounds. A distinctive silhouette matters more than intricate surface details. Therefore, choose patterns with clear body segments and well-defined appendages.
Low-profile hoppers work effectively in calm pools where trout inspect flies carefully. These subtle patterns avoid spooking wary fish in clear, slow water. However, they may disappear visually in rough, turbulent sections.
High-profile patterns succeed in fast riffles and pocket water. The exaggerated profile remains visible to anglers and attractive to trout. Additionally, high-riding flies navigate choppy water more effectively than flatter designs.
Extended body lengths improve hooking percentages during aggressive strikes. Trout often miss compact hoppers when attacking from below. Longer patterns provide more target area, converting more strikes into landed fish.
Durability Considerations
Rocky alpine stream bottoms damage delicate fly patterns quickly. Select hoppers constructed with durable materials that withstand repeated contact with boulders. Quality construction extends fly life significantly in demanding mountain environments.
Foam bodies resist damage from fish teeth and rock impacts. A well-tied foam hopper can catch thirty or more trout before requiring replacement. Additionally, foam maintains shape better than natural materials after aggressive strikes.
Reinforced connection points prevent premature pattern failure. UV resin or epoxy coating protects thread wraps at vulnerable junctions. Therefore, quality finishing techniques significantly extend effective fly life.
Proper storage protects hoppers between fishing trips. Use compartmentalized fly boxes that prevent crushing and hook damage. Moreover, organized storage facilitates quick pattern selection during active feeding periods.
Hook Selection and Quality
Sharp, strong hooks prove essential for landing alpine trout. These fish fight vigorously in strong currents, testing tackle strength. Premium hooks maintain points longer and resist straightening under pressure.
Standard dry fly hooks work adequately for smaller hopper patterns. Larger flies benefit from heavier wire hooks that penetrate tough jaw tissue reliably. However, avoid excessively heavy hooks that compromise natural flotation.
Barbless hooks facilitate quick releases while remaining effective for landing fish. They extract easily from snags and clothing accidents. Additionally, barbless hooks cause minimal tissue damage, supporting catch-and-release conservation.
Inspect hook points regularly throughout fishing days. Rocky bottoms dull points quickly, reducing hooking success. Therefore, carry a small diamond file for streamside sharpening when needed.
Presentation Techniques That Work
Cast hoppers tight against stream banks where grasshoppers naturally fall into water. Trout expect terrestrial insects near shoreline vegetation. Therefore, accurate casting within inches of banks produces more strikes.
Allow hoppers to drift naturally through feeding lanes without drag. Unnatural movement alerts cautious trout immediately. However, occasional subtle twitches can trigger reluctant fish into aggressive strikes.

High-sticking techniques control drift through complex currents effectively. Keep most fly line off the water to minimize drag. Additionally, this approach allows quick hook sets on explosive surface strikes.
Weather and Timing Factors
Windy conditions often produce the best hopper fishing in alpine environments. Breezes blow actual grasshoppers onto stream surfaces more frequently. Consequently, trout feed more actively during breezy afternoon periods.
Warm sunny days bring peak terrestrial activity along stream corridors. Grasshoppers become most active during afternoon warmth. Therefore, fishing between noon and evening typically yields best results.
Cooler morning hours may require smaller patterns or alternative strategies. Grasshoppers remain less active before temperatures rise. However, early fishing can produce excellent results in streams with heavy angling pressure.
Cloud cover affects trout visibility and feeding behavior. Overcast conditions make fish less cautious about surface feeding. Moreover, darker hopper patterns show better silhouettes against gray skies.
Building Your Hopper Collection
Start with six essential patterns covering sizes 8 through 14. Include at least two color variations to match different light conditions. This core selection handles most alpine stream situations effectively.
Add region-specific patterns based on local insect populations. Fly shops near your destination provide valuable information about prevalent grasshopper types. Therefore, purchasing a few local favorites improves your odds significantly.
Consider tying your own hoppers to reduce costs and customize patterns. Simple foam hoppers require minimal materials and basic skills. Additionally, replacing lost flies becomes convenient during remote backcountry trips.
Organize hoppers by size rather than color for efficient selection. This system speeds fly changes when trout preferences become apparent. Moreover, clearly marked compartments prevent confusion during exciting fishing moments.
